Bugün öğrendim ki: 1950'lerde tamamı erkek savaş uçağı görevlerinde yapılan araştırmalar, dikkat dağıtıcı durumlarda bir kadın sesinin genç erkeklerin dikkatini çekme olasılığının daha yüksek olduğunu ortaya çıkardı. Convair B-58 için otomatik sesli uyarılar için Joan Elms sesi kullanıldı ve pilotlar tarafından "Sexy Sally" seçildi.
American supersonic bomber The **Convair B-58 Hustler** , designed and produced by American aircraft manufacturer [Convair](/wiki/Convair "Convair"), was the first operational [bomber](/wiki/Bomber "Bomber") capable of [Mach 2](/wiki/Mach_number "Mach number") flight.[1] The B-58 was developed during the 1950s for the [United States Air Force](/wiki/United_States_Air_Force "United States Air Force") (USAF) [Strategic Air Command](/wiki/Strategic_Air_Command "Strategic Air Command") (SAC ). To achieve the high speeds desired, Convair adapted the [delta wing](/wiki/Delta_wing "Delta wing") used by contemporary fighters such as the [Convair F-102](/wiki/Convair_F-102_Delta_Dagger "Convair F-102 Delta) Dagger"). The bomber was powered by four [General Electric J79](/wiki/General_Electric_J79 "General Electric J79") engines in underwing pods. It had no bomb bay: it carried a single [nuclear weapon](/wiki/Nuclear_weapon "Nuclear weapon") plus fuel in a combination bomb/fuel pod underneath the fuselage. Later, four external [hardpoints](/wiki/Hardpoint "Hardpoint") were added, enabling it to carry up to five weapons. The B-58 entered service in March 1960, and flew for a decade with two SAC bomb wings: the [43rd Bombardment Wing](/wiki/43rd_Bombardment_Wing "43rd Bombardment Wing") and the [305th Bombardment Wing](/wiki/305th_Air_Mobility_Wing "305th Air Mobility Wing").[2] It was considered difficult to fly, imposing a high workload upon its three-man crews.
